To provide a vehicle body rear part structure that is able to protect a battery against input of an impact load from behind, without increasing the rigidity and strength of a battery frame more than necessary.SOLUTION: A vehicle body rear part structure includes a battery 9, a battery frame 12, a rear part mounting component, and a reinforcing block 20. The battery 9 is disposed below a floor. The battery frame 12 covers the periphery of the battery 9 and has a rear frame portion 12r that covers at least a rear side of the battery 9. The rear part mounting component is disposed behind the rear frame portion 12r and is disposed at a height at which at least a part of the rear part mounting component overlaps the rear frame portion 12r in frontward and rearward directions. The reinforcing block 20 is supported by any one of frame members of the vehicle and is disposed between the rear frame portion 12r and the rear part mounting component. The reinforcing block 20 includes a guide surface 20g inclined downward in a forward direction, in a region facing the rear part mounting component on a front side of the rear part mounting component.SELECTED DRAWING: Figure 1
